Guided adventures in new hampshire, immerse yourself in new hampshire’s wilderness alongside a local guide.
The craggy cliffs, dramatic mountain passes, and marvelous lakes of New Hampshire are stunning to even a casual observer, but it gets so much better during a deep immersion by, say, snowmobile or ATV , mountain bike , or snowshoe or canoe or kayak . Whoops – you don’t own an ATV or a canoe, and don’t know where to find the trailhead or launch? Here is the quick answer: find a guided tour that provides instruction, equipment, and a person with full expertise in the sport, who will show you the way from start to finish. Guided tours exist for a surprisingly wide range of activities: back country skiing or hiking , snowmobiling and ATV riding, fishing and paddling, backpacking, wildlife observation (you are in New Hampshire, so consider a dawn or dusk van tour to see the huge majesty of a moose in the wild). Guides are experts, so they get you ready to go, answer questions, point out the hidden bits of nature along the way, and even, if you are lucky, spin yarns about the place, its people, and adventures of people who came before you. A guided exploration is great fun for a family or group of friends to enjoy nature and really dig into the experience together.

The adventure begins with a demonstration of colonial-era rifle technology. Your teacher has more than 35 years of expertise in the field of ancient weaponry. What you'll study in this course is more than just what typical small arms of the 18th century looked like; you'll also discover why and how they were built. Our rustic shooting range is the perfect place to learn the basics of loading a colonial-style flintlock musket, much like the militia did over two centuries ago, and then test your accuracy by firing at a target. There is a maximum of four people in a group.
We'd love to have you join us on a cycling tour of the city's many neighborhoods. You'll learn about the transformation of Portsmouth's ethnic neighborhoods, from the revitalization of "Little Italy" in the North End, to the Strawbery Banke's "Puddle Dock" neighborhood, to the West End's "Brooklyn," or former Frank Jones Brewery neighborhood, to the Creek Neighborhood, or "Christian Shore," on this tour. In Portsmouth, you'll find a city that's distinctive, eclectic, dynamic, magnetic, and working-class. Families with children are more than welcome!
